Description: This relatively unexplored cave is connected to the Naica Mine 300 metres below the surface in Naica, Chihuahua, Mexico. The main chamber contains giant selenite crystals, some of the largest natural crystals ever found. The cave's largest crystal found to date is 12 m in length, 4 m in diameter and weighs 55 tons. The cave is extremely hot; air temperatures reach up to 136 °F with 90 to 99 percent humidity. Without proper protection, people can only endure approximately ten minutes of exposure at a time.
